115,939 is a composite number, odd.
115,939 (one hundred fifteen thousand nine hundred thirty-nine) is an odd 6-digit number. It is a composite number with 4 divisors, and factors as 269 × 431. Written other ways, in hexadecimal, 0x1C4E3.
